The Droskit crash-report pipeline accepts symbolicated payloads only over the internal ingest gateway. On-call engineers replaying failed batches must authenticate every request, as unauthenticated retries are silently dropped rather than rejected, which can mask pipeline stalls. Verify the batch checksum before submission. For replay access, use the internal service key provided directly below.

app token of hahig-bawef = qvz4-jEJj

// Idempotency key TTL for payment retries (Corvane gateway).
// Keys are derived from order id + attempt window, stored in the
// Ashgrove ledger cache. TTL must exceed the longest retry backoff
// (currently 15 min) or duplicate captures can slip through — see the
// Helmsby incident writeup. Do not lower this without updating the
// retry policy in tandem. Value was last tuned against the build
// recorded below.

build token for bageg-yahof: htk3_673

## Deployment

The Corvane metrics-aggregation sidecar runs alongside every Hallowmere application pod and flushes rollups to the central store once per minute. As a contractor, you will mostly redeploy it after dependency bumps, so please read this carefully. Build the image with the standard pipeline, tag it with the release number, and push it to the internal registry before updating the pod spec. The sidecar refuses to start if its buffer directory is missing, so check that first. On startup it reads the configuration shown below.

service settings:
ralael:
  pin: 7453
  tenant: zorath
  seal: seal_087806e4
  metrics_host: metrics.ralael.paliqworks.example
  standby_team: fraath
  escalation: praok-istiel
  nonce: 10e083